How they compare
Egypt currently reports 1.01 GPIA against 1 GPIA in Burkina Faso, a difference of 0.01 GPIA.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 10 shared years of data; in 2001 it was Burkina Faso ahead.
Burkina Faso ranks 57th and Egypt ranks 54th of 169 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Burkina Faso averaged higher in 1 and Egypt in 2.
